How Do Different Materials Affect the Quality of SUP Backpacks?
The materials of a SUP backpack significantly influence its quality, durability, and functionality.
- Nylon: Nylon is a popular choice for SUP backpacks due to its strength and lightweight nature. It is resistant to abrasions and tears, making it ideal for rugged outdoor conditions. Additionally, nylon can be coated with water-resistant treatments, enhancing the protection of contents from moisture.
- Polyester: Polyester is another common material that offers excellent UV resistance, which is crucial for preventing fading and degradation from sun exposure. While it may not be as durable as nylon, it is often more affordable and can still provide decent weather resistance, making it a good option for casual users.
- PVC (Polyvinyl Chloride): PVC is a heavy-duty material known for its waterproof qualities, making it suitable for protecting gear in wet environments. It is highly durable and can withstand harsh conditions, but it can add significant weight to the backpack, which may be a consideration for those looking for portability.
- Ripstop Fabric: Ripstop fabric features a grid pattern of reinforced threads, which prevents tears from spreading, making it an ideal choice for backpacks used in rugged terrains. This material combines lightweight characteristics with enhanced durability, ensuring that the backpack can handle rough handling without compromising its integrity.
- EVA Foam: EVA foam is often used in padding and support areas of SUP backpacks to provide comfort and protection. This material is lightweight, shock-absorbent, and adds structure to the backpack, ensuring that it maintains its shape while protecting the contents from impact.
- Mesh: Mesh is typically used in pockets or sections of SUP backpacks for ventilation and lightweight storage. While it may not provide as much protection as solid materials, it allows for breathability and drainage, making it advantageous for wet gear or when traveling in humid conditions.
What Sizes of SUP Backpacks Are Most Commonly Available?
The most commonly available sizes of SUP backpacks cater to different board dimensions and user needs:
- Standard Size (10-12 feet): This size is optimal for most recreational paddle boards, providing enough space to accommodate the board along with necessary gear. Standard size backpacks typically feature padded compartments to protect the board during transport and offer additional pockets for personal items.
- Compact Size (8-10 feet): Compact backpacks are designed for shorter boards, making them lighter and easier to carry. These backpacks often prioritize portability and are suitable for travelers or those with limited storage space.
- Extended Size (12+ feet): Extended size backpacks are tailored for larger boards, often used in competitive or specialized paddling. These bags generally come with reinforced straps and extra padding to securely hold the longer boards while providing ample storage for accessories.
- All-in-One Size: All-in-one backpacks are designed to hold not just the paddle board but also paddles, life vests, and other gear. They are ideal for those who want a single solution for transporting all their paddle boarding essentials.
- Children’s Size: These smaller backpacks are specifically designed for youth paddle boards, ensuring that younger paddlers can handle their gear comfortably. They often feature bright colors and fun designs to appeal to kids, while still being functional and easy to carry.

What Innovations in Design Improve the Functionality of SUP Backpacks?
Several innovations in design enhance the functionality of stand-up paddleboard (SUP) backpacks.
- Ergonomic Straps: Many of the best SUP backpacks feature ergonomic straps designed to distribute weight evenly across the shoulders and back. This design reduces fatigue during transport and enhances comfort, allowing paddlers to carry their gear for extended periods without discomfort.
- Water-Resistant Materials: Modern SUP backpacks often use water-resistant or waterproof materials that protect gear from splashes and rain. This innovation is crucial for keeping essentials like clothing, food, and electronics dry, especially in wet or rainy conditions.
- Modular Storage Systems: Some SUP backpacks incorporate modular compartments and adjustable dividers that allow users to customize the internal layout. This flexibility enables paddlers to organize their gear efficiently, making it easier to access items quickly while on the go.
- Integrated Paddle Holders: Innovative designs now include dedicated paddle holders or storage slots, keeping paddles secure and accessible. This feature eliminates the need to carry paddles separately, streamlining the transport process and reducing the risk of losing equipment.
- Reinforced Bottoms: SUP backpacks are increasingly designed with reinforced bottoms to withstand rough handling and protect the contents. A sturdy base can prevent wear and tear from dragging or setting the backpack down on rough surfaces, extending the life of the backpack.
- Ventilation Systems: Some backpacks come equipped with ventilation systems to improve airflow and reduce moisture buildup. This feature is particularly beneficial for humid conditions, as it helps keep the contents dry and minimizes odors from wet gear.
- Reflective Elements: Safety features like reflective strips or patches have been integrated into many SUP backpacks. These elements enhance visibility during low-light conditions, making it safer for paddlers who may be traveling during dawn, dusk, or nighttime.
How Much Should You Expect to Pay for a Quality SUP Backpack?
The cost of a quality SUP backpack can vary based on several factors including brand, materials, and features.
- Basic Models ($50 – $100): These entry-level backpacks offer basic protection and storage for your SUP board and paddle. They are often made from lightweight materials and may lack extra padding and durability, making them suitable for occasional use or short trips.
- Mid-Range Options ($100 – $200): Mid-range backpacks typically feature better materials, improved padding, and additional compartments for gear. They are designed for more frequent users and often include features like waterproofing and reinforced stitching, providing a balance between quality and affordability.
- High-End Backpacks ($200 and up): Premium SUP backpacks are constructed from high-quality, durable materials and come with advanced features such as ergonomic designs, ample storage for accessories, and enhanced protection for your board. These backpacks are ideal for serious paddlers who require reliable performance and comfort during transportation.
- Specialty Backpacks ($150 – $300): Some backpacks are designed for specific needs, such as those with added flotation, extra padding for multi-day trips, or unique storage solutions. These can be pricier but cater to those who seek specialized functionality, catering to the demands of competitive paddlers or adventure enthusiasts.
